
In Kirov Oblast, a car hit a moose, ran off into a ditch and caught fire.
Yesterday, September 22, fire and rescue units of the Kirov Region responded to five traffic accidents. The most serious of them occurred at the 16th kilometer of the Kirov–Sovetsk–Yaransk highway when a VAZ-2110 collided with a moose. As a result of the collision the car ran off into a ditch and caught fire. The vehicle was extinguished by eight people and two vehicles of the Kirov Regional Fire and Rescue Service.
In addition, on September 22 there were four fires in the region, including in the town of Urzhum on Kirov Street, where a private bathhouse of 15 sq. m. caught fire.
